Basement Water Prevention in Tuscaloosa, AL

Basement water prevention services focus on protecting homes from water intrusion and damage caused by excess moisture, leaks, or flooding. These services typically include evaluating the property's foundation and drainage systems, installing or repairing sump pumps, sealing basement walls and floors, and ensuring proper grading around the property to direct water away from the foundation. Homeowners often seek these services in projects involving new construction, foundation repairs, or improvements to existing basements to maintain a dry, stable environment and prevent issues such as mold growth, structural damage, or water stains.

Before requesting basement water prevention services, property owners usually want to understand the specific causes of water issues in their basement, the recommended solutions, and any preparations needed prior to work. It’s helpful to have information about recent flooding, drainage problems, or cracks in foundation walls. Clarifying the scope of work and understanding the potential benefits can assist in making informed decisions to safeguard the home against future water-related concerns.

Project Types

Common Basement Water Prevention Jobs

Basement Waterproofing - prevents water from seeping into the basement area during heavy rains.

Drainage System Installation - directs excess water away from the foundation to reduce water buildup.

Sump Pump Services - removes accumulated water to keep basements dry and protected.

Foundation Sealant - applies protective coatings to block moisture infiltration through foundation walls.

Gutter and Downspout Maintenance - ensures proper water flow away from the foundation to prevent basement flooding.

Exterior Drainage Solutions - improves yard grading and installs drainage systems to divert water before it reaches the foundation.

Basement Water Prevention Questions

How can I prevent basement water issues? Installing proper drainage systems and sump pumps helps redirect water away from the foundation, reducing the risk of water intrusion.

What are common signs of basement water problems? Signs include damp walls, musty odors, water stains, or visible mold growth in the basement area.

Are waterproofing measures necessary for all basements? Waterproofing is recommended for basements in areas prone to heavy rainfall or poor drainage to protect against water infiltration.

What maintenance helps keep basements dry? Regularly inspecting gutters, cleaning drainage systems, and ensuring proper grading around the property support water prevention efforts.
